Transaction 34f864867473c12c3153b810b4aae35068d7893c6d91427f210b1098fa8eb156

1 Input
2 Outputs
  • 34f864867473c12c3153b810b4aae35068d7893c6d91427f210b1098fa8eb156:0
  • value  129207602
    address  bc1q8r4qsxtk236z6vcanvwpj0h8ef6v8lecw75k8h
  • 34f864867473c12c3153b810b4aae35068d7893c6d91427f210b1098fa8eb156:1
  • value  90100
    address  3NsDHiE9FcyDkgFg6dj1zGNpZuYDrq1mrs